Abstract
522,781. Date indicators. HARRISON, T. H. Nov. 18, 1938, No. 33546. [Class 106 (iv)] A date indicator comprises two rotatably mounted members 1, 2 bearing date numerals and the names of the months respectively, a date feed lever 16 movable by means, e.g., the clockwork mechanism of a timepiece, adapted to impart an intermittent rotary feeding movement once in every twenty-four hours to the rotatable date member 1, said date lever 16 having two fixed arms 20, 21 adapted to co-operate with a pair of surplus feed cam tracks 9, 29 (one track 29 moving with the rotatable month member 2 and the other track 9 stationary), a month feed member 33 movable by means associated with the rotatable date member 1 and adapted to impart intermittent rotary movement to the rotatable month member 2, and an element 43 on the date member 1 adapted on the last day of a twenty-eight day month and of a thirty-day month to engage with one arm 20 of the date lever 16 to advance the date member 1 through an angular surplus feed movement corresponding to three days and one day respectively. The hour hand pipe 4 of a clock carries a pinion 14 which drives a gear 15 a pin 19 on which oscillates trident lever 16 once each day, an arm 25 of this lever bearing a claw 26 which engages teeth 27 to advance a member 3 bearing the names of the days of the week. The two outer arms 20, 21 carry claws 22, 23 to engage with a row of thirty-one teeth on the inner periphery of dial 1. A fixed circular wall 9 having a gap 28 separates dials 1 and 2 while the month dial 2 has a flange 29 with four gaps 30 corresponding to the thirty-day months and a longer gap 31 corresponding to February. Normally claw 22 which is wide is kept clear of the teeth 24 of dial 1 by engagement with flange 29, and claw 21 moves dial 1 one step after coming to the gap 28 in wall 9. At the end of February, long gap 31 on flange 29 is so placed that claw 22 drops down immediately behind a high tooth 43 and moves dial 1 a distance of 2¢ divisions before riding over the crest of wall 9. Claw 23 completes the movement by advancing dial 1 one-and-a-half divisions. For the thirty-day months, shorter gaps 30 are so disposed that claw 22 moves dial 1 half a division and claw 23 the remaining one-and-a-half divisions. For the other months no gaps are provided in flange 29 and claw 22 does not engage tooth 43. At the end of each month, pin 32 on dial 1 contacts the toe portion of month lever 33 which has a claw 34 which by engaging one of twelve teeth 35 moves forward month dial 2 one step. Small rubber rollers 39, Fig. 9, are used for adjustment of the dials in leap years, springs 42 preventing backward rotation and holding the rollers 39 against their apertures to keep dust out of the case.
